S06.31AD
ICD-10-CMContusion and laceration of right cerebrum with loss of consciousness status unknown, subsequent encounter
This code signifies a traumatic brain injury involving bruising and tearing of the right cerebral hemisphere, where the patient's level of consciousness at the time of injury is not documented. This injury is being addressed during a subsequent encounter, meaning the patient is receiving follow-up care after the initial treatment of the acute injury.
Apply this code for follow-up visits, rehabilitation, or ongoing management of a patient previously diagnosed with a right cerebral contusion and laceration with an unspecified loss of consciousness. Documentation should clearly indicate a previous diagnosis of this specific injury and that the current encounter is not for the initial acute treatment.
